In August 2018, the Gordon and Betty Moore Foundation approved a six year, $85 million investment in the Diagnostic Excellence Initiative. Betty Irene Moore is an advocate for patient safety, quality nursing care and education and is the impetus behind the San Francisco-based Foundation's Betty Irene Moore Nursing Initiative. IP TAKE: Moore doesnât accept unsolicited proposals, but for grantseekers doing groundbreaking work in one or more of the foundation's program areas, Moore could be a significant backer. Intel founder Gordon Moore and his wife Betty established the Gordon E. and Betty I. Moore Foundation (also known as the Moore Foundation), in 2000, and Gordon funded the foundationâs endowment with 175 million shares of Intel stock in 2001. Grants typically range from $20,000 to $2.5 million, with most falling in the $100,000 to $500,000 range. The foundation focuses on plant science, marine microbiology, and data-driven discovery and other subprograms in quantum systems, earthquakes, and the Thirty Meter Telescope. The Gordon and Betty Moore Foundation Convening Awards support small scientific meetings to promote collaboration and enable a number of individuals to gather and have focused discussions and presentations. Unfortunately for grantseekers, the Moore Foundation does not accept unsolicited proposals - a decision detailed in a document explaining its âfoundersâ intent.â Instead, its staff researches a large number of organizations annually and reaches out to those in which the foundation has interest.
